
Badia Spices Ground Garlic and Parsley
What You Should Know
Badia Spices Ground Garlic and Parsley is a pantry staple you’d find in the spice aisle alongside garlic powder, dried parsley, Italian seasoning and other jarred herbs — often near cooking oils, salt & pepper and ready-made seasoning blends. The 5 oz shaker-style jar contains a dry, flaky mix of dehydrated garlic and parsley with a touch of garlic oil and a rice concentrate anti-caking agent to keep the mix free-flowing. It’s pitched as an everyday, no-fuss flavor booster: sprinkle on roasted potatoes, baguettes, grilled chicken or toss into soups and butter sauces. The label leans into simple health cues — “No MSG” and “Gluten free” — and a recycled-packaging callout, but it doesn’t claim organic certification; those modest claims give it a “clean” halo without a premium natural-food positioning. Culturally, Badia sits as a broadly accessible, value-minded brand favored by home cooks who want bold, familiar flavors quickly — families, busy weeknight cooks and anyone stocking a well-used spice rack. In plain processing terms, this is a blended, packaged dried seasoning made from preserved herbs and a small functional additive. Sensory notes: dry, crumbly green flecks with a pronounced garlicky aroma that awakens when pinched or shaken; a faint oil sheen from garlic oil can round the flavor. Usage is ritualized — grab the shaker during last-minute finishing, mix into compound butter, or sprinkle straight from the jar while tossing hot food. Ultra-Processing Assessment
Processed Food
Why this score?
This is a packaged blend of dehydrated whole ingredients with a simple anti-caking agent and added garlic oil; it is processed and packaged but lacks the wide range of industrial additives and formulations typical of ultra-processed foods.
